London, 1888

Sheila Watson, the daughter of the now-retired Dr. John Watson, has inherited her father’s keen mind and investigative skills. After the tragic death of his longtime partner, Sherlock Holmes, Dr. Watson stepped away from detective work. However, Sheila, having studied medicine under her father in secret—since women weren't allowed formal medical education at the time—was also fascinated by the cases of Holmes and Watson. She poured over every file, mastering the art of deduction.

Now, with the gruesome murder of Mary Ann "Polly" Nichols on Friday, August 31st, in Buck's Row, Whitechapel, Sheila realizes it’s time to step out of her father's shadow. She is determined to catch the killer before more innocent lives are taken.

Immerse yourself in a dark, fictional horror story inspired by the infamous real-life events of Jack the Ripper’s reign of terror in Victorian London.

Historical Information

Sheila Watson, The Mixer and the Drunken patron are fictional characters invented for the game.

Dr. Watson is a character created by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le.

All the other characters portrayed in the game are based on historical figures related to the murders of Jack The Ripper.

The depiction of the body of Annie Chapman has been created following the description of the autopsy from the newspapers of the time. 

Sources and inspirations:

In the footsteps of Jack the Ripper by J.P.Sperati

From Hell by Alan Moore & Eddie Campbell

Jack the Ripper Museum
